While appreciating that the dealer may not have given the service you expected nevertheless it is through him that any warranty work will be done, not direct with Thetford. After all Thetford did not actually fit the fridge. Possibly better to hold the peace, contact the dealer and explain the problem. If he will not sort out a warranty claim then you are entitled to then contact the MH maker. Thetford will fix the problem, if it is a fault with their product which is something you do not actually know, but they are at the end of the chain of command. That is the way it works. Mike has owned his present motorhome for less than 3 years. The motorhome has a 2-year manufacturer's warranty that has now expired. However, a Thetford fridge has its own 3-year warranty period. In principle, then, it may be possible to have the fridge problem rectified under the terms and conditions of the Thetford warranty.
